Viewers of EastEnders have huge twists and turns on the way next week, with a number of characters facing discoveries and turmoil.
One character collapses, leaving their loved ones concerned after some recent worrying behaviour. One family are forced to confront someone over their suspicions, but it leads to someone being framed. There's a possible revenge. twist as a trap is set, while someone's recent lie is exposed.
There's a return to Walford for one fan favourite, trouble ahead for one teen and a reunion, while a past fling could be exposed and one new couple share some big news. Let's kick things off with the Panesars wanting to clear up some concerns with the business accounts.
After Vicki Fowler is informed her own sister Sharon Watts, who is away from Walford, is evicting them from the house for failing to repay their debt, Vicki tries to raise the funds. As she asks for an advance on her wages from Bernie she soon loses her job,.
In retaliation she steals Bernie's work laptop, and as she finds something suspicious she decides to blackmail her. With that, it is revealed that Bernie has been stealing money from the Panesar business accounts.

But as Vicki blackmails Bernie for half of her stolen profits in return for her silence, Bernie is forced to act and in a potentially deadly decision, she sets up Vicki. Knowing full well how the Panesars might react and what Ravi Gulati is capable of, Bernie allows them to think Vicki is a thief.
As they question her ability to run the accounts, believing money has gone missing, Suki Panesar is adamant she is capable - while viewers know this is because Bernie knows all about Suki's involvement in her brother Keanu Taylor's demise. As is Kathy Beale, involved that is, so when she finds out where Vicki has got the money from it seems she panics over Bernie's actions and the link to Suki.
Kathy wasted no time in telling Suki that Bernie has stolen money from the accounts, but Priya finds out too and tells Ravi. Ravi requests an audience with her, and with nowhere to hide it's this moment that Bernie lies that Vicki is the one responsible for her crime.
Determined to teach Vicki a lesson, Ravi and Priya demand action only for Suki to insist otherwise. Bernie actively encourages action though, confronting and goading Vicki before heading to see the Panesars, asking why they haven't done anything about Vicki.
Wanting revenge, Ravi decides to lure Vicki into a trap at Walford East. But how far will he go and can Vicki convince him that she's been set up by Bernie? Bernie's decision could lead to a shocking consequence.

Also next week, Elaine Peacock collapses amid her split from George Knight. As she continues to spiral, wasting money and leaving The Vic in chaos, her daughter Linda Carter comes to a decision - leading to a huge row.
Elaine thinks Linda and George are plotting behind her back, and with her losing funds and facing losing The Vic, she turns to her grandson Johnny Carter but it all gets too much, and another row takes its toll with Elaine collapsing. As she tries to play it off as a panic attack it happens again - so what is wrong with Elaine?
Johnny also has some news next week as he and partner Felix Baker agree to move in together. There's also more trouble on the way for teen Tommy Moon, as Joel Marshall tightens his grasp on him and continues to lead him down the wrong path.
Tommy's mother Kat Moon takes it upon herself to tell Joel's dad Ross about them stealing from the shop, but how will they react? With husband Alfie Moon AWOL, with him having claimed to be visiting his brother in Australia when fans know he's actually off to find Kat's daughter Zoe Slater in secret, Kat turns to her cousin Stacey Slater.
Stacey makes a Walford comeback after some time away, joined by her kids Hope and Arthur. Stacey claims she hasn't heard from Alfie only for her mother Jean to admit there was a phone call that morning.
Kat calls Spencer wanting to speak to Alfie, but she's stunned to learn Alfie isn't really there and never was. With his lies rumbled, Kat confronts her cousin but what will she reveal?
Finally next week there's a reunion for Lauren Branning and Peter Beale just weeks after they became locked in a custody battle and split "for good". As they talk things through they end up spending the night together, and agree to reunite.
Lauren is of course hiding the fact that she kissed Zack Hudson while still with Peter, but the pair agree to keep it a secret. Peter's mother Cindy Beale soon sticks her nose in, issuing Lauren a stern warning but what does she have to say?
